Skoda Auto Volkswagen India Begins Production Of New Skoda Kushaq At Pune Facility

Skoda Kushaq
L-R: Andreas Dick, Board Member for Production and Logistics, Skoda Auto and Piyush Arora, MD & CEO, SAVWIPL.

Skoda Auto Volkswagen India (SAVWIPL), one of the leading passenger vehicle manufacturers, has started production of the new Kushaq SUV at its manufacturing plant in Chakan, Pune.

The vehicle is a continuation of the Group’s INDIA 2.0 strategy, which focuses on localisation and manufacturing for both domestic and international markets.

Originally launched as the first model under this strategy, the Kushaq contributed to the Group’s sales of 117,000 units in 2025. The updated version follows its world premiere in January 2026, with customer deliveries scheduled to begin in March.

The new Kushaq maintains its focus on driving dynamics and safety standards. Updates to the model include a panoramic sunroof, a rear-seat massage function and the introduction of an 8-speed automatic transmission option.

The SUV is produced with a focus on high localisation to manage ownership costs and parts availability. It serves as a base for export operations from India to various global markets.

Yamaha Motor Opens Robotics Business Support Division In India

Yamaha Motor Co

Yamaha Motor Co, has established the Robotics Business Support Division as a dedicated sales and service facility for its robotics operations in Gurugram, Haryana.

The facility operates within Yamaha Motor India Sales (YMIS), the entity responsible for the company's motorcycle and automotive product sales in the country.

The division was created to reinforce sales and service operations for Yamaha-branded robot products, streamline internal business processes and support further investment. The facility will initially focus on surface mount technology (SMT) assembly systems and industrial robots. Over the longer term, the company plans to build the necessary technical structures to handle semiconductor back-end processing equipment.

The Gurugram facility features a dedicated showroom designed to display Yamaha Motor’s robotics technologies. This space allows clients to view products and technical solutions firsthand, helping them assess application methods for their respective production sites. Through this initiative, the company aims to increase its brand recognition and capture a larger share of the expanding Indian manufacturing and robotics automation markets.

Durr Introduces Qflex Technology For Energy-Flexible Drying

Durr

German automation and technology company Durr has launched Qflex, a system designed to decouple automotive drying ovens from specific heat sources. This development allows manufacturers to change energy sources, such as natural gas, electricity, or hydrogen, without requiring structural modifications to oven systems.

Durr plans to equip its oven range with centralised heating technology, focusing on two systems: EcoInCure and EcoSmartCure. The variable heating circuit enables operators to switch energy sources based on availability or cost.

The system uses a heating module that supplies heat to zones through a circuit. Operators can modify the heating module to change energy sources or integrate high-temperature storage units.

Dr. Heiko Dieter, Product Manager at Durr, said, “It is impossible for anyone to predict today what source of energy will be available in plentiful supply and at a reasonable cost tomorrow. If, for example, the gas supply is interrupted at short notice, there is a risk of costs increasing and even production being interrupted. Energy-flexible ovens guarantee an alternative supply in this case. If a source of energy is no longer economical, operators can switch to another source with minimal effort – without having to interfere with the oven’s structural fabric. Choosing a hybrid system also makes it possible to automatically switch to the cheapest energy source depending on the time of day.”

The EcoInCure oven uses a transverse design. The EcoSmartCure uses a longitudinal mode of operation with a stop-and-go principle. This allows for temperature control by heating bodies in phases, which reduces thermal stress on parts. Both systems are single-level designs intended for integration into new builds or existing plants.

The EcoSmartCure is undergoing tests for industrial use.

Maruti Suzuki India’s 2nd Kharkhoda Manufacturing Facility Commences Production

Maruti Suzuki Kharkhoda

Maruti Suzuki India, the country’s largest passenger vehicle manufacturer, has commenced production at its second manufacturing plant at Kharkhoda.

With this, the company has expanded its production capacity to 2.65 million units per annum across Gurugram, Manesar and Kharkhoda in Haryana and Hansalpur in Gujarat.

The new facility can manufacture 250,000 units, which takes the total production at Kharkhoda to 500,000 units per annum combined. It will produce the company’s popular Brezza and Victoris SUVs.

The expansion is part of Maruti Suzuki India’s expansion strategy to meet customer needs, and once fully operational the Kharkhoda facility will produce a million units per annum, making it the biggest four-wheeler manufacturing location for Suzuki globally.

For FY2027, Maruti Suzuki India aims to add 500,000 units capacity.

Uno Minda To Invest INR 5.5 Billion For 2nd Four-Wheeler EV Powertrain Plant In Maharashtra

Uno Minda

Tier 1 automotive supplier Uno Minda has announced that its Board of Directors has approved the establishment of a greenfield manufacturing facility in Chhatrapati Sambhajinagar, Maharashtra.

The facility, managed through its subsidiary Uno Minda Auto Innovations (UMAIPL), will focus on high-voltage electric powertrain products for four-wheeler passenger vehicles.

The plant will manufacture and assemble Electric Drive Units (EDU) and Dedicated Hybrid Transmission (DHT) systems. The expansion is supported by orders for these systems from an anchor customer. The project involves an estimated investment of INR 5.5 billion, funded through a combination of debt and equity. Capital expenditure will be phased over the next two years, with commissioning expected by Q2 FY2028.

This represents the second electric vehicle (EV) powertrain facility announced by UMAIPL, following the ongoing construction of its plant in Khed City, Pune, which is scheduled to start operations in H2 FY2027.

The expansion comes as the automotive market increases the adoption of advanced powertrains, including battery electric vehicles, hybrid electric vehicles, plug-in hybrids and range-extended electric vehicles.
